Tax Evasion in Missouri is a criminal act in which someone knowingly fails to pay their taxes.

Usually, tax evasion is accompanied by an attempt to make it appear to the government of Malden, Missouri that one's tax liability is lower than it actually is. This can include concealing income, making fraudulent transfers of property, and other illegal activities.

"Tax evasion" should not be confused with "tax avoidance." Tax evasion is the act of knowingly attempting to get out of one's tax liability through unlawful means. Tax avoidance is perfectly legal, and involves utilizing legal strategies (such as taking advantage of deductions and tax credits) to reduce one's legal tax liability. However, someone engaging in tax avoidance typically intends to pay whatever they end up owing, even as they try to reduce the amount they owe.

Penalties for Tax Evasion in Malden, Missouri

The laws of the federal government, as well as Missouri take tax evasion extremely seriously, making it a crime.

The penalties for tax evasion in Malden can range anywhere from small penalties to huge penalties, along with prison sentences of several years.

Most often, tax evasion - if it's a first offense and the tax liability is small - will not be cause for huge fines or imprisonment. This is particularly true if the prosecution can't definitively prove that that the defendant's failure to pay taxes was willful, as opposed to an honest mistake.

But if the government is able to definitively show that a defendant in Malden, Missouri intentionally engaged in fraud to get out of paying taxes, a tax court is very unlikely to show any leniency, and may well sentence the defendant to prison time.
